Martin, Victor

Victor W. Martin, 96, of Pevely died May 30, 2021, at his home. Mr. Martin was a lifelong dairy farmer and milk hauler and was longtime member of Zion Lutheran Church in Pevely. A U.S. Marine Corps veteran, he served in the Asiatic/Pacific Theatre in World War II and was awarded the Purple Heart for injuries received in the Battle of Iwo Jima. He was a life member of VFW Post 3777. He was a member and past president of the Dunklin R-5 School District Board of Education and was very active for many years in numerous Jefferson County Agricultural clubs and organizations. He also was an avid horseman. Born July 11, 1924, in Antonia, he was the son of the late Rose (Friedman) and Herman Martin. He was preceded in death by his wife: Erna (Kraus) Martin.
